Harry Raymond Gourley
Services for Harry Raymond Gourley, 96, of DuBois, Wyoming are set for 11:00 a.m., Wednesday, February 1, 2017 at Strickland Funeral Home in Caldwell, Texas. Visitation will be from 6:00 to 8:00 p.m., Tuesday, January 31, 2017 also at the funeral home. Mr. Gourley passed away January 28, 2017 in Caldwell. Harry was born March 14, 1920 to Lewis O. Gourley and Annie Pearl LaFon Gourley in Polaris, Montana. Harry loved his horses and he loved flying. He flew a B-17 during WWII for the United States Air Force. After the war he went to India on a government project to rid the country of locusts. In later years he worked for the Highway department, was a pilot for the Aggie’s Over Texas Parachute Club and owned a dry cleaning business. He worked for the state of Nevada shooting coyotes from his plane and was a sheep herder and loved Wyoming. Harry was preceded in death by his wife, Vera Gourley; daughter, Jane Pevehouse; brothers, Lewis Gourley, Lester Gourley, Jimmy Gourley; and sisters, Thelma Gourley and Dora Boles. He is survived by son, Pete Gourley of Edge, Texas; daughters and sons-in-law, Linda Rogers Gill and Husband James, Cathy & Duane Spruill of Caldwell; Stefanie & G.W. Jancik of Caldwell, Barbara Shapiro and husband Steve; grandchildren, Danny McKinzie, Brad Lauderdale and wife Tanya, Brian Lauderdale and wife Jackie, Cameron McCoy and wife Kaylee, Blake McCoy, Madison McCoy, David Gourley, William Gourley, Elizabeth Morrow, Brianna and Hillary Shapiro; great-grandchildren, Cassidy Lauderdale, Mitchell Lauderdale, Lincoln Lauderdale, Owen Lauderdale, Liam McCoy; and numerous nieces, nephews, and other relatives. Arrangements are under the care and direction of Strickland Funeral Home of Caldwell.

Evelyn Gaskamp Giesenschlag
Evelyn Gaskamp Giesenschlag departed this life on January 17, 2017. Visitation will be Thursday, January 19, 4-7 p.m. at Strickland Funeral Home in Somerville. Services will be Friday, January 20, 2 p.m. at the funeral home with Rev. Karl Tewold officiating. Burial will follow in Giesenschlag Cemetery. She was born November 11, 1924, to Robert F. and Ida (Rodenbeck) Gaskamp. She is a graduate of Brenham High School and Blinn College. Evelyn grew up in St. Paul’s Evangelical Lutheran Church in Brenham where she was confirmed. On June 12, 1948, she married Melvin A. Giesenschlag at St. Paul’s Lutheran Church in Brenham. She moved from Brenham to a farm at Mound Prairie near Snook. She learned to do farm tasks and when Melvin was in school she could be seen pulling trailers of cotton to the gin or taking water to the workers or delivering eggs to Bryan or Longpoint. She was the woman behind the Ag teacher always providing support and refreshments for Ag short courses or being a chaperone to the State Fair, FFA convention or livestock shows at Houston and San Antonio. Once her children were in high school she continued to help on the farm but went back to work at the Agricultural Extension Service then later started over a 30 year banking career at Citizens State Bank in Somerville until her retirement. She was always a promoter of local businesses and of bettering her community. She supported community organizations ans was often a behind the scenes worker sharing her skills and cooking talents. She never stopped learning and stayed abreast of what the needs were of her family and her friends. She is preceded in death by her husband, parents and two brothers: Robert E Gaskamp and Milton C. Gaskamp. Survivors are her children Melynda Giesenschlag and John Robert Giesenschlag and his wife Connie, their children, Leslie R. Giesenschlag, Robert J. Giesenschlag and wife Kimberly, Randa Vajdak and husband Steven and Erin Walker, great-grandchildren, Grayson John Giesenschlag, Zachary Giesenschlag, Lance Vajdak, Wade Vajdak, her sister Marilyn Bentke and her husband Ernest Ray and a host of other relatives and friends. In lieu of flowers memorials may be given to Faith United Church of Christ (PO Box 4470, Bryan, TX 77805), Crestview Retirement Community (2505 E Villa Maria Rd., Bryan, TX 77802), Hospice Brazos Valley (502 W. 26th St., Bryan, TX 77803) or a charity of your choice. Arrangements have been entrusted to Strickland Funeral Home in Somerville.
